From University Business: Enrollment in trade school has grown 4.9% from fall 2020 to 2023, erasing pre-pandemic declines, according to a new report from Validated Insights, a market research company. Revenue has also expanded 11.1%. Interest in attending trade school has nearly doubled among both teens and adults since 2017. In 2024 alone, search traffic […]

From ACHR News: Midwest Machinery Company has announced two significant partnerships. The St. Louis-based company has been named the equipment sales agent for York-branded HVAC equipment by Johnson Controls and has partnered with Cleaver-Brooks to offer boiler solutions in St. Louis and Kansas City.
